Best Charlottesville City 草榴社区 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 13 private schools serving 2,040 students in Charlottesville City, VA (there are , serving 5,209 public students). 28% of all K-12 students in Charlottesville City, VA are educated in private schools (compared to the VA state average of 11%).
The top-ranked private schools in Charlottesville City, VA include Miller School Of Albemarle, Renaissance School, and The Covenant School.
The average acceptance rate is 46%, which is lower than the Virginia private school average acceptance rate of 79%.
31% of private schools in Charlottesville City, VA are religiously affiliated (most commonly Christian and Friends).
